src_prepare() {
distutils-r1_src_prepare
# Verify that we've covered licenses for all vendored packages
cd setuptools/_vendor || die
local packages=( *.dist-info )
local pkg missing=()
for pkg in "${packages[@]%%-*}"; do
if [[ ! -v "VENDOR_LICENSES[${pkg}]" ]]; then
missing+=( "${pkg}" )
else
unset "VENDOR_LICENSES[${pkg}]"
fi
done
if [[ ${missing[@]} || ${VENDOR_LICENSES[@]} ]]; then
[[ ${missing[@]} ]] &&
eerror "License missing for packages: ${missing[*]}"
[[ ${VENDOR_LICENSES[@]} ]] &&
eerror "Vendored packages removed: ${!VENDOR_LICENSES[*]}"
die "VENDOR_LICENSES outdated"
fi
}
